How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Verified reviewWe booked to stay here a few nights to unwind after a busy period of travel, which was a great choice. The staff are all lovely and helpful, the location is really peaceful with waterfalls and viewpoints ~15 minutes walk away, and the communal facilities are great (pool, jacuzzi, table tennis, ps5). We were given a free upgrade to a room with a balcony - the room felt like a hotel room, very modern and well looked after, with a bath and a hammock on the balcony. Food is decent and decently priced, and there are bikes to hire for $10 to do the Ruta de las Cascadas, plus you can book rafting, canyoning etc through the hostel. Bar on site too with beer happy hour and a separate cocktail happy hour later on, but it wasnt a party hostel (we stayed in June so high season, but it wasn't too busy). Ended up extending our stay by 2 nights - loved chilling out here
The only downside is if you want to get into town it's a 10min, $3/4 Uber because the hostel is a little outside of Baños' main area. So not a big deal, and it's location is part of the reason the hostel is so nice

Verified reviewFriendly staff. Good facilities. Hot tub wasn’t super hot, but I prefer it warm. Little area to workout/stretch. Beds are comfortable. Very quiet area with a great view. Close to hikes to waterfalls. Had a bon fire each night I was there.
No kitchen and food is expensive. $3 taxi to get to town. If you can get an Uber, it’s usually cheaper. WiFi not that good, especially in the room. May is slightly off season(?) it was a bit quiet.
